Simone Luca Pizzagalli is a leading researcher at the forefront of Industry 4.0, specializing in Digital Twin (DT) technology, Human-Robot Collaboration (HRC), and advanced Human-Machine Interfaces (HMI). His work centers on bridging the gap between industrial automation and intuitive operator control, particularly through the integration of Extended Reality (XR) interfaces. Pizzagalli’s major contributions include developing a Digital Twin framework for industrial robot manipulation validation, which has garnered 36 citations, and pioneering user-centered design principles for HRC systems (28 citations). He has also advanced the field by integrating collaborative robot Digital Twins with the Robot Operating System (ROS), enabling modular, open-source control solutions. His notable pilot study on Virtual Reality interaction methods for robot programming (5 citations) and his preliminary assessment of ROS-based Augmented and Virtual Reality path planning interfaces (4 citations) demonstrate his commitment to making complex robotic systems accessible and efficient. With a cumulative impact of nearly 90 citations, Pizzagalli’s work is instrumental in shaping the future of smart manufacturing, offering practical, scalable solutions for small- and medium-sized enterprises navigating the digital transformation.
